Caramelized Onion Scrambled Eggs

Ingredients:

  • 1½ tbsp of butter, divided
  • ½ yellow onion, diced
  • 4 eggs
  • 1 tbsp milk
  • Sea salt and freshly cracked pepper, to taste
  • Chives, chopped for garnish

How to Make Caramelized Onion Scrambled Eggs:

Heat 1 tablespoon of but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the onions and cook, stirring often, for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and lightly caramelized. While the onion cooks, whisk the eggs together with the milk, sea salt, and freshly cracked pepper to taste.

Once the onion is cooked, remove it from the skillet and transfer it to the bowl with the well-whisked eggs.

Wipe the skillet clean and add the remaining butter over medium heat.

Pour in the egg and onion mixture. Constantly fold the egg mixture from the bottom of the pan to the top. This will keep it from overcooking, and the middle section will stay soft and fluffy. Do this constantly for 1 or 2 minutes, or until the eggs are cooked to your liking.

Sprinkle with chives and serve immediately. Enjoy.
